Web=IF(OR(C4>=125000,AND(B4="South",C4>=100000))=TRUE,C4*0.12,"No bonus") Let's look a bit deeper. The IF function requires three pieces of data (arguments) to run properly. The first is a logical test, the second is the value you want to see if the test returns True, and the third is the value you want to see if the test returns False. WebNote that we are also using the asterisk (*) as a wildcard for zero or more characters on either side of the substrings. This is what allows COUNTIF to count the substrings anywhere in the text (i.e. this provides the "contains" behavior). Because we are getting back an array from COUNTIF, we use the SUM function to sum all items in the array. dave haskell actorWebFeb 8, 2024 · The COUNTIFS functioncounts the number of cells in one or more given arrays that maintain one or more specific criteria.
